Ios 将UIImage转换为位图,然后将位图转换为NSData

Ios 将UIImage转换为位图,然后将位图转换为NSData,ios,objective-c,bitmap,uiimage,nsdata,Ios,Objective C,Bitmap,Uiimage,Nsdata,我需要知道以下两件事: 我有一个应用程序,在其中我从服务器获得一个UIImage,需要将其转换为位图。如何在位图中转换它 将UIImage转换为位图后,必须将位图缓冲区转换为NSData。我不想使用UIImagePNGRepresentation或UIImageJPEGRepresentation获取NSData。我需要将此NSData发送到服务器 有人知道如何实现这一点吗?为什么不想使用UIImagePNGRepresentation或UIImageJPEG表示?这就是方法。因为我不想以PNG

我需要知道以下两件事:

我有一个应用程序,在其中我从服务器获得一个UIImage,需要将其转换为位图。如何在位图中转换它

将UIImage转换为位图后,必须将位图缓冲区转换为NSData。我不想使用UIImagePNGRepresentation或UIImageJPEGRepresentation获取NSData。我需要将此NSData发送到服务器


有人知道如何实现这一点吗?

为什么不想使用UIImagePNGRepresentation或UIImageJPEG表示?这就是方法。因为我不想以PNG pr JPEG格式返回图像数据。当你说位图时,你是指类似BMP的东西,还是完全原始的像素数据?我使用教程获得了位图图像。我只是想知道是否有任何方法可以让我不使用上述方法获取nsData。